Maths iq : the average of x,y,z is 16 thrice the sum of y and z is 60 find the value of x

Average of x , y , z = ( x + y + z ) / 3


16 = ( x + y + z ) / 3

16 × 3 = ( x + y + z )

48 = x + y + z

48 - x = y + z ---- : ( 1 )





Given, thrice the sum of y and z = 60

3( y + z ) = 60

3(48 - x) = 60 \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\:  \bold{  |putting \: value \: from \: ( \: i \: )}

48 - x = 60 / 3

48 - x = 20

48 - 20 = x

28 = x
